Princess Nourah University’s Scientific Council, under the Vice-Rectorate for Graduate Studies and Scientific Research, announces that it will host the First Saudi Forum for Scientific Councils on Thursday, 11 September 2025, under the theme “Scientific Councils: From Reality to Contemporary Challenges,” at the University’s Conference and Events Center. As a pioneering platform, the forum aims to analyze the current landscape of scientific councils, exchange expertise, explore future opportunities, strengthen academic and research excellence, activate partnerships across Saudi universities, and support Vision 2030 objectives in research, innovation, and sustainable development. Gathering more than 1,000 participants—including university leaders, research institutions, and academic specialists—the event will address topics such as AI and digital transformation in council work, governance enhancement, women’s empowerment in scientific councils, and the future of medical and research fellowship programs. The program includes scientific sessions, specialized workshops, individual consultations, posters, and an exhibition featuring participating universities and organizations. According to Dr. Jamilah Al-Otaibi, Secretary of the Scientific Council, the forum serves as a strategic platform for unified academic policy development, reflecting the university’s leadership role and commitment to advancing scientific governance in line with PNU’s 2025 strategic plan.
